How Argentum Novus SemiBold reads

The semi-bold drawing builds a firm texture from even stems and controlled curves. That makes it useful when a standard regular weight looks too quiet but a black display face would overpower the layout. Compare repeated letters, numerals, and close pairs at the final width. The goal is to retain a clean, regular rhythm while making the hierarchy visible without relying on effects or excessive tracking.

Argentum Novus SemiBold can support editorial subheads, product labels, cards, and technical-looking brand systems. Pair it with a lighter text face or a simple serif when you need a contrast in voice. It should not replace thoughtful spacing: even a sturdy sans-serif needs a real-size check before it becomes a small-screen interface component.

Preview before you decide

Test a compact heading, a line of digits, and a label with punctuation. Reduce the size gradually and inspect whether the medium-dark texture remains open. If it appears too dense, use a lighter companion or increase line spacing.

Questions about Argentum Novus SemiBold

When should I use Argentum Novus SemiBold?

Use it when a heading or label needs more visual weight than a regular sans serif without becoming a heavy display lockup.

Is it suitable for long paragraphs?

Test a regular or lighter text style for extended reading; semi-bold is usually more useful for hierarchy.
